    Time Synchronization with iPhone

    I am using iPhone from several months When I bought the phone it was showing accurate time but after several days I have noticed that it’s not showing accurate time in clock. I have set the correct time in the phone but it is consistently wrong. The clock is working very slowly. I don’t know not where is the problem whether it has problem with Hardware device or the Software of the iPhone? Please tell me if you have some tricks or application that can solve my problem.

    Re: Time Synchronization with iPhone

    Looking your problem at first glance I can tell you that time synchronization is done by the carrier in the iPhone but not by the apple itself. You have to perform following step to disable this facility. Select Settings. Search for General in the Settings tab. Select Date and Time in the General tab. Set Automatically should be set to off. This will prevent iPhone to set time automatically. A panel will appear on the screen where you have to manually set the time and time. To set Time Zone select the city by providing city name and also manually set Date and Time in the iPhone.

    Re: Time Synchronization with iPhone

    As I was searching on World Wide Web and read some where to reolve time synchronizing issue in the iPhone.I tried on my iPhone and it really worked. You can Reset Network Settings. Do the following steps. Select Settings.Search for General in the Settings Tab then you can go for Reset where you can select Reset Network Setting. You iPhone will be restart and it will delete all the information regarding Wi-Fi Password also DNS settings.
